Puzzle is a closely observed portrait of Agnes, who has reached her early 40s without ever venturing far from home, family or the tight-knit immigrant community in which she was raised by her widowed father. Director: Marc Turtletaub
Cast: Kelly Macdonald, Irrfan Khan, David Denman, Bubba Weiler, Austing Abrams, and Liv Hewson.
What the critics are saying:
"Puzzle transcends its quirky premise with honest emotion -- and Kelly Macdonald, whose nicely understated performance proves she's too often underutilized." - Certified Fresh Rotten Tomatoes
"Turtletaub's direction and the trio of ace performances make "Puzzle" feel relatable and real; it's one of those movies where everything truly comes together." - Adam Graham, Detroit News
"Puzzle" becomes a low-key pleasure, with all its pieces fitting together nicely." - Moira MacDonald, Seattle Times
